引言
jQuery 是一个广泛使用的 JavaScript 库,它简化了 HTML 文档遍历、事件处理、动画和 Ajax 交互等操作。本文将详细介绍 jQuery API 的使用,帮助开发者快速掌握这个强大的前端开发利器。
一、jQuery API 简介
jQuery API 是一个功能强大的工具集,它提供了丰富的函数和选择器,使开发者能够轻松实现各种前端功能。以下是一些常用的 jQuery API 功能:
1. 选择器
jQuery 提供了多种选择器,可以轻松选取页面中的元素。以下是一些常用的选择器:
- 元素选择器:例如
$("#id")、$(".class")、$("div")等。 - 属性选择器:例如
$("input[type='text']")。 - 基于层级的选择器:例如
$("#parent > child")、$("#parent + sibling")等。
2. DOM 操作
jQuery 提供了一系列 DOM 操作方法,例如:
- 添加或删除元素:
$(selector).append(content)、$(selector).remove()等。 - 修改元素内容:
$(selector).html(content)、$(selector).text(content)等。 - 获取元素属性:
$(selector).attr(attribute)。
3. 事件处理
jQuery 支持多种事件处理方法,例如:
- 绑定事件:
$(selector).on(event, handler)。 - 解绑事件:
$(selector).off(event, handler)。 - 事件委托:
$(selector).on(event, childSelector, handler)。
4. 动画
jQuery 提供了丰富的动画效果,例如:
- 淡入淡出:
$(selector).fadeIn()、$(selector).fadeOut()。 - 滑动:
$(selector).slideToggle()、$(selector).slideUp()、$(selector).slideDown()。 - 缩放:
$(selector).animate({property: value}, duration, easing, complete)。
5. Ajax
jQuery 支持简单的 Ajax 请求,例如:
- 使用
$.ajax()方法发送请求。 - 使用
$.get()、$.post()、$.put()、$.delete()等方法发送特定类型的请求。
二、一键下载 jQuery
为了方便开发者使用 jQuery,官方提供了多种下载方式:
- 官方网站:https://jquery.com/download/
- CDN 服务:许多 CDN 服务提供商提供 jQuery 链接,例如 Google CDN、CDNJS 等。
三、jQuery 示例
以下是一个简单的 jQuery 示例,演示了如何使用选择器获取元素并修改其内容:
$(document).ready(function() {
$("#button").click(function() {
$("p").text("Hello, jQuery!");
});
});
在上面的代码中,当用户点击按钮时,所有 <p> 元素的内容将变为 “Hello, jQuery!“。
四、总结
jQuery 是一个功能强大的前端开发利器,它可以帮助开发者轻松实现各种功能。通过本文的介绍,相信你已经对 jQuery API 有了一定的了解。现在,你可以下载 jQuery 并开始使用它来提升你的前端开发技能。
